Emerald Bay ended with some wonderpus octopus due to an ordering error. After a lot of thought I decided to get one. I know they are difficult to keep and have a short lifespan anyway. I hated to see him and up in someone's tank who didn't have a clue how to care for him. We worked up a trade for some of my clowns and a some other things. I have a little experience keeping a bimac octopus before and Michael at the Critter has kept them and I'm getting advice from him as well. He got one of the others. I wouldn't normally have gotten one because I think they are better left in the ocean or maybe public aquariums but I figure I can at least give this one the best home I can.

With all that said, this is by far the coolest creature I have ever kept! I'm uploading a short video to YouTube and will post it when it finishes.

I tried raising some baby cuttlefish once. Finding appropriate food when they are small is pretty difficult. I want to try again at some point.
